CVE-2025-31993
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edHCL Unica Centralized Offer Management is vulnerable to a potential Server-Side Request Forgery (SSRF). An attacker can exploit improper input validation by submitting maliciously crafted input to a target application running on a server.

dbcve analysis · moderate confidenceHCL Unica Centralized Offer Management fails to properly validate user-supplied input, allowing attackers to craft requests that force the server to make arbitrary network connections to internal or external resources. This SSRF vulnerability can be exploited without authentication due to the critical severity (CVSS 9.8), potentially exposing internal services, cloud metadata endpoints, and sensitive infrastructure.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.
dbcve checksWork through these to decide whether this CVE applies to you.
-
Verify the installed version of HCL Unica Centralized Offer ManagementLocate and inspect the product version information, typically found in the application metadata, about page, or installation directory. Common locations include the system information panel within the application or version files in the installation root.Affected if The installed version is lower than 25.1.0.1 (for example, 25.0.x, 24.x, or earlier releases).
-
Confirm the web-facing exposure of the Centralized Offer Management componentIdentify whether the web interface or API endpoints for Centralized Offer Management are accessible from network segments outside the trusted boundary. Review reverse proxy configurations, load balancer rules, and firewall policies that govern access to the application.Affected if The web interface or API is directly accessible from untrusted networks without authentication barriers.
-
Review application logs for suspicious outbound request patternsExamine HTTP access logs, application logs, and audit trails for requests containing URLs to internal IP ranges (such as 127.0.0.1, 10.x.x.x, 192.168.x.x), cloud metadata endpoints (such as 169.254.169.254), or unusual external domains that the application would not normally contact.Affected if Logs contain requests with user-supplied URLs pointing to internal infrastructure, localhost, or cloud metadata services.
-
Inspect URL-related parameters in deployed web configurationsReview the application configuration files and deployed WAR/JAR artifacts for URL parameter handling logic. Identify any endpoints that accept user-supplied URLs without proper validation or allowlist enforcement.Affected if The application accepts URL parameters in offer management or related endpoints without strict allowlist validation.
You are affected if the installed version is below 25.1.0.1 and the Centralized Offer Management web interface is accessible, as the SSRF vulnerability can be exploited without authentication through improper URL validation.

Apply vendor-supplied patches immediately; implement strict allowlist-based input validation for URL parameters and disable unnecessary URL schemes to prevent internal resource access.
25.1.0.1
- Verify current installed version of HCL Unica Centralized Offer Management
- Review upgrade documentation in the HCL Knowledge Base at support.hcl-software.com
- Create a complete backup of the current installation including database and configuration files
- Download HCL Unica Centralized Offer Management version 25.1.0.1 from the official HCL Flexnet licensing portal
- Stop all running Unica services and application servers
- Execute the upgrade installer following HCL's standard upgrade procedure
- After installation, verify the version has been updated to 25.1.0.1
- Restart all Unica services and confirm the application is functioning properly
